Abstract
La presente se refiere a moléculas de ácido nucleico y métodos para el uso de los mismos para controlar las pestes de coleópteros a través de la inhibición mediada por la interferencia de ARN de secuencias no codificantes transcriptas y de codificación objetivo en pestes de coleópteros. La divulgación también se refiere a métodos para producir plantas transgénicas que expresan moléculas de ácido nucleico útiles para el control de pestes de coleópteros, y las células de las plantas y las plantas obtenidas por ellas.Reivindicación 1: Un polinucleótido aislado que contiene al menos una secuencia de nucleótido seleccionada del grupo formado por: SEQ ID Nº 3; el complemento de la SEQ ID Nº 3; SEQ ID Nº 9; el complemento de la SEQ ID Nº 9; SEQ ID Nº 10; el complemento de la SEQ ID Nº 10; SEQ ID Nº 11; el complemento de la SEQ ID Nº 11; un fragmento de al menos 19 nucleótidos contiguos que contienen toda o parte de la SEQ ID Nº 9; el complemento de un fragmento de al menos 19 nucleótidos contiguos que contienen toda o parte de la SEQ ID Nº 9; una secuencia de codificación sin tratar de un organismo Diabrotica que contiene cualquiera de las SEQ ID Nº 3 y/o 9 - 11; el complemento de una secuencia de codificación sin tratar de un organismo Diabrotica que contiene cualquiera de las SEQ ID Nº 3 y/o 9 - 11; una secuencia no codificada sin tratar de un organismo Diabrotica que es trascripto dentro de una molécula de ARN sin tratar que contiene cualquiera de las SEQ ID Nº 3 y/o 9 - 11; el complemento de una secuencia no codificada sin tratar de un organismo Diabrotica que es transcripta a una molécula ARN sin tratar que contiene cualquiera de las SEQ ID Nº 3 y/o 9 - 11; un fragmento de al menos 19 nucleótidos contiguos de una secuencia codificada sin tratar de un organismo Diabrotica que contiene toda o parte de la SEQ ID Nº 9; el complemento de un fragmento de al menos 19 nucleótidos contiguos de una secuencia codificada sin tratar de un organismo Diabrotica que contiene toda o parte de la SEQ ID Nº 9; un fragmento de al menos 19 nucleótidos contiguos de una secuencia no codificada sin tratar de un organismo Diabrotica es trascripto a una molécula de ARN sin tratar que contiene toda o parte de la SEQ ID Nº 9 y el complemento de un fragmento de al menos 19 nucleótidos contiguos de una secuencia no codificada sin tratar de un organismo Diabrotica que es trascripto a una molécula ARN sin tratar que contiene toda o parte de la SEQ ID Nº 9.
